Grilled Chicken Kabob

These grilled chicken kabobs feature a juicy brined chicken marinated in a sweet and savory blend of honey, soy sauce, garlic, and Italian seasoning, then grilled with colorful vegetables. They’re easy to prepare, healthy, and packed with smoky, savory flavor.

Ingredients

Chicken Kabob Marinade

Chicken Brine

  • 4 cups Water
  • ¼ cup Kosher Salt

Chicken Kabobs

  • 4 Skinless Chicken Breasts (around 3 lbs, chopped into 1 inch cubes)
  • 2 Zucchinis (chopped into ½ inch slices)
  • 1 Medium Red Onion (chopped into 1 inch slices)
  • 4 Medium Bell Peppers (chopped into 1 inch slices)

Instructions

  • Take a medium sized pot, and warm up kosher salt and cups of water until dissolved. Do not bring to a boil. Clean and cut the chicken breasts into 1-inch cubes. Add the chicken into the brine mixture and brine for 15 minutes only. Drain and pat the chicken completely dry with paper towels.
  • While the chicken brines, slice the zucchini into ½-inch rounds and cut the bell peppers and red onion into 2-inch pieces.
  • In a large bowl, whisk together the olive oil, soy sauce, honey, onion powder, garlic powder, Italian seasoning, Liquid Smoke, and smashed garlic cloves.
  • Add the dried chicken to the marinade and toss until well coated.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our or up to 8 hours.
  • About 30 minutes before grilling, soak the bamboo skewers in water. Preheat the grill to 400°F (204°C).
  • Thread the marinated chicken, zucchini, bell peppers, and red onion onto the skewers, alternating as you go. Leave a little space between each piece so everything cooks evenly.
  • Place the skewers on the hot grill and cook for 10 to 12 minutes, turning every 2 to 3 minutes for an even char. Grill until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).
  • During the last few minutes of grilling, brush the kabobs with your favorite barbecue sauce, if desired. Remove from the grill, rest for 5 minutes, garnish with fresh parsley, and serve warm.

Notes

  • Do not over-brine: Since the chicken is cut into small pieces, 15 minutes is plenty. Brining longer may make the chicken too salty.
  • Pat the chicken dry: Remove as much excess moisture as possible after brining so the marinade coats the chicken well.
  • Marinating time: Marinate for at least 1 hour or up to 8 hours for the best flavor.
  • Keep pieces uniform: Cut the chicken and vegetables into similar-sized pieces for more even cooking.
  • Soak wooden skewers: Soak bamboo or wooden skewers in water for at least 30 minutes before grilling. Metal skewers can be used without soaking.
  • Check the temperature: Cooking times can vary by grill. Use a meat thermometer and cook the chicken to 165°F (74°C).
  • BBQ sauce is optional: Brush it on during the last few minutes so the sugars don't burn over the hot grill.
